Each garage door opener type uses a different drive mechanism, which impacts noise, power, and maintenance needs. Here’s how to compare based on real-world use and mechanical structure.
Ideal for: Budget-conscious homeowners or detached garages.
Technical Insight: This system uses a metal chain similar to a bicycle chain that moves along a rail to lift and lower the door. While cost-effective, it can generate vibration and metal-on-metal noise, making it less suited for garages attached to living areas.
🔎 Did You Know? Chain drives are capable of lifting heavier garage doors—up to 550 lbs—making them a popular choice for wood or oversized models.

Ideal for: Homes with living space adjacent or above the garage.
Technical Insight: This model replaces the chain with a rubber-reinforced belt (often made of steel-reinforced rubber, polyurethane, or fiberglass). Belt drives are smoother and quieter but cost slightly more upfront.

Ideal for: Homes with one-piece, tilting, or wider doors.
Technical Insight: A threaded steel rod rotates, driving a trolley that opens and closes the door. This model has fewer moving parts than chain or belt systems, which can mean less frequent maintenance in moderate climates.
📘 Helpful Insight: Screw drives are fast—often opening doors 6–10 inches per second—making them a time-saver for high-traffic households.

Ideal for: Tech-forward homeowners or smart home setups.
Technical Insight: These systems include built-in Wi-Fi modules and mobile app compatibility. Features may include voice control, remote access, motion detection, and live status updates.

Your opener’s drive system is just one part of the equation. Added features improve performance, safety, and reliability.
A must-have for any household in storm-prone regions. A battery backup kicks in when the power goes out, keeping your garage door opener functional during outages. UL 325 compliance now requires this feature in many residential installations.
🛠️ Homeowner’s Note: Battery backups typically support 20–50 open/close cycles before requiring recharge.
Modern openers should support optical sensors that halt movement if something—like a pet or child—interrupts the beam while the door is closing.
📌 Key Insight: Many models now include dual-beam sensors for improved accuracy and fewer false readings.

Different setups demand different technologies. Use this quick comparison to identify what works best for your layout and priorities:
Garage Type | Opener Type | Reason |
Attached with bedrooms above | Belt Drive | Quiet and vibration-free |
Detached garage | Chain Drive | Cost-effective and reliable |
Wide one-piece tilt-up door | Screw Drive | Strong lift and fewer components |
Smart home with automated access | WiFi-Enabled | Seamless remote and voice control |
Frequent power outages | Battery Backup-Compatible | Ensures access during blackouts |
